在CSS中,ID選擇器是一種非常實(shí)用的工具,它允許我們?yōu)樘囟ǖ腍TML元素賦予***的標(biāo)識(shí)符,從而可以***地定位并應(yīng)用樣式,當(dāng)我們需要在同一個(gè)元素上同時(shí)使用多個(gè)ID選擇器時(shí),可能會(huì)遇到一些問題,在CSS中如何正確使用ID選擇器呢?
我們需要明確一個(gè)概念:在CSS中,ID選擇器的使用應(yīng)該盡量避免重復(fù),這是因?yàn)镮D選擇器的作用就是提供***的標(biāo)識(shí)符,如果重復(fù)使用,可能會(huì)導(dǎo)致樣式應(yīng)用混亂,在使用ID選擇器時(shí),我們應(yīng)該確保每個(gè)ID都是***的,并且只在需要的地方使用。
如果我們確實(shí)需要在同一個(gè)元素上應(yīng)用多個(gè)ID選擇器,那么我們需要采取一些特殊的措施來確保樣式的正確應(yīng)用,一種常見的做法是在每個(gè)ID選擇器后面加上一個(gè)***的后綴,以確保它們的***性,我們可以使用“-id1”、“-id2”等后綴來區(qū)分不同的ID選擇器。
我們還需要注意ID選擇器的優(yōu)先級(jí)問題,在CSS中,ID選擇器的優(yōu)先級(jí)通常比其他選擇器更高,這意味著,如果我們?cè)谝粋€(gè)元素上同時(shí)應(yīng)用了多個(gè)ID選擇器,那么優(yōu)先級(jí)更高的ID選擇器將覆蓋優(yōu)先級(jí)較低的ID選擇器,在使用多個(gè)ID選擇器時(shí),我們需要明確它們的優(yōu)先級(jí)關(guān)系,以確保樣式的正確應(yīng)用。
在CSS中正確使用ID選擇器需要遵循一些基本原則和注意事項(xiàng),通過避免重復(fù)使用、添加后綴以及注意優(yōu)先級(jí)問題等措施,我們可以確保樣式的***應(yīng)用。